Tautumeitas is an all-female Latvian folk/world music group formed in 2015. The band blends traditional Baltic folk with modern instrumentation and consists of six members: Asnate Rancāne (violin, vocals, flute), Aurēlija Rancāne (drums, vocals), Annemarija Moiseja (percussion, vocals), Laura Marta Līcīte (percussion, violin, vocals), Gabriēla Zvaigznīte (vocals), and Kate Slišāne (vocals, mandolin, clarinet, flute). Their career took off in 2017 with Lai māsiņa rotājās!, a collaborative album with bagpipe ensemble Auļi focused on engagement and wedding traditions. The album received the Latvian Music Recording Award for Best Folk Album and charted internationally, reaching No. 26 on the World Music Charts Europe. In 2018, they released their self-titled debut album, further establishing their distinct style that merges strong vocal harmonies with percussion and folk instruments. In 2021, member Lauma Bērza left the group. Tautumeitas gained wider recognition when they won Supernova 2025 with the song "Bur man laimi", securing the chance to represent Latvia at the Eurovision Song Contest 2025 in Switzerland. They advanced from the semi-final and ultimately placed 13th in the final, marking a major milestone in their international visibility.
